The following four transformation parameters are known as dh parameters from wikipedia, the free hartenberb. A comparative study of the kinematics of robots manipulators by denavithartenberg and dual quaternion article pdf available january 2012 with 1,299 reads how we measure reads. I can understand the interest of having a normalized representation but does it impact the algorithms performance. Oct 11, 2019 the joint variables q1 and q2 lie in the theta column because they are revolute joints. The coordinatefixed denavit hartenberg method not only improves the accuracy and operability of kinematic analysis but also solves the workspace of drilling robot arm effectively. Link 0 is the base of the manipulator and link n carries the endrobot arm kinematics take to kinematics. We have 1 column for each of the denavit hartenberg parameters and we have one row for each joint of the robot. Pdf identification of denavithartenberg parameters of. Saha, tata mcgrawhill, new delhi, 2008 july 28, 2010 5. While i can create a robot object, im going to put it into the workspace variable r and i use the toolbox function serial link and i parse in the denavit hartenberg parameter matrix and the result is a serial link object created in my workspace and. When one wants to model a kinematic chain and in particular define the frames attached to each body, it is common to use the denavit hartenberg parameters. Engineers use the denavithartenberg conventiondh to help them describe the. Denavit hartenberg representation 5 segment is unique.
What are the advantages of using the denavithartenberg. Media in category denavithartenberg transformation the following 12 files are in this category, out of 12 total. The coordinate system fixed on the entity of denavit hartenberg notation that is named coordinatefixed denavit hartenberg is creatively presented. Once again, the table has got 4 columns but in this case, its got 6 rows because there are 6 joints, because this robot is all revolute, we find all the joint verbals in the theta column. Lets first look at a simple arm with two links and two joints. A kinematic notation for lowerpair mechanisms based on.
They are easy to manipulate in a matrix format, and are perfect to solve inverse. Denavithartenberg parameters theoretical physics physics. Engineers use the denavit hartenberg conventiondh to help them describe the. Pdf euler angles describe rotations of a rigid body in threedimensional cartesian space, as can be obtained by, say, a spherical joint. Thus, ultimately, we will have a table of parameters that defines the relationship between two adjacent frames links. This is especially useful for serial manipulators where a matrix is used to represent the pose position and orientation of one body with respect to another. What are the advantages of using the denavithartenberg representation. The homogeneous coordinate transformation matrix of each link rod is. Three dimensional manipulators and denavit hartenberg. Pdf applying coordinate fixed denavithartenberg method to. Koordinatentransformation nach denavithartenberg am beispiel.
The coordinate system fixed on the entity of denavithartenberg notation that is named. Last class, matt did forward kinematics for the simple rr arm. A commonly used convention for selecting frames of reference in robotics applications is the denavit and hartenberg dh convention which was introduced by jacques denavit and richard s. The coordinate system fixed on the entity of denavithartenberg notation that is named coordinatefixed denavithartenberg is creatively presented. In this convention, each homogeneous transformation ai is represented. Denavithartenberg parameters free download as pdf file. Hartenberg, a kinematic notation for lowerpair mechanisms based on matrices. It is common to separate a screw displacement into the product of a pure translation along a line and a pure rotation about the line, 5 6 so that. Comparison between standard and modified denavithartenberg. Denavit hartenberg dh parameters of a serial robot, which are typically used to represent its. A 3d demo of denavit hartenberg transformation from four values made in qt with opengl. It is much more superior than the dh approach, and is widely adopted in the academia the industry is another story. Sign in here to access free tools such as favourites and alerts, or to access personal subscriptions.
Jan 19, 2016 for complete curriculum and to get the parts kit used in this class, go to. You can have additional offsets in rotational or prismatic joints by having theta or d values. It allows forming mathematical models of actuating mechanisms for the robots with treelike kinematic structures. Three dimensional manipulators and denavit hartenberg parameters prof. Denavithartenberg representation of a joint, and this is the objective of the. The coordinatefixed denavithartenberg method not only improves the accuracy and operability of kinematic analysis but also solves the workspace of drilling robot arm effectively. You can use mymodelrobot to view your urdf files online. In this convention, coordinate frames are attached to the joints between two links such that one transformation is associated with the joint, z, and the second. Pdf inverse kinematics solution for a 3dof robotic. The great advantage of the denavithartenberg notation is that it allows us to very concisely describe a robot. Applying coordinate fixed denavithartenberg method to solve. The common normal between two lines was the main geometric concept that allowed denavit and hartenberg to find a minimal representation.
The equations of coordinate transformation between the system 2 and 0, are in matrix notation, it is find multiplying the matrices in the same sequence of the movements, rotations and translation in each part of the link, like it shown next. The description of a serial kinematic chain should be unique, unambiguous,simple to determine,easy to use and wellbehaved when small changes are made in the arrangement of the elements of the chain. The denavithartenberg convention in this chapter we develop the forward or con. The denavit and hartenberg notation gives a standard methodology to write the kinematic equations of a manipulator. In the appendix we also present the denavit hartenberg dh representation for forward kinematics. Applying coordinate fixed denavithartenberg method to solve the. The great advantage of the denavit hartenberg notation is that it allows us to very concisely describe a robot. It determines the position and the orientation of the endeffector of a robot. Pdf drilling robot is a piece of large rock drilling equipment that integrates mechanical, electrical, and hydraulic technique, and it is a. Apr 06, 2017 the mathematics of forward kinematics. Denavit hartenberg dh parameters of a serial robot, which are typically used to represent its architecture, are usually provided by its manufacturer.
What two assumptions are critical for the dh method to work. Denavit hartenberg standard and modified are used to assign the coordinate systems on. The velocity and the acceleration in frame of a point of body can be evaluated as. Denavithartenberg dh parameters of a serial robot, which are typically used to represent its. Kinematic identification of a serial robot has been an active field of research as the need for improving the accuracy of a robot is increasing with time. In the denavit hartenberg notation, the link transform is represented by a homogeneous transformation matrix which is typically denoted by the letter. This note discusses some common robot con gurations and the physical meaning of their various denavit hartenberg parameters. The reverse process that computes the joint parameters that achieve a specified position of the endeffector is known as inverse kinematics. Denavit hartenberg parameters file exchange matlab central. Koordinatentransformation nach denavithartenberg am beispiel eines kuka kr16 with this blog post i republish an old paper of mine, dealing with coordinate transformations based on denavit hartenberg conventions. What homogeneous transformation matrices comprise the dh matrix. Establish a righthanded orthonormal coordinate system at the supporting base with axis lying along the axis of motion of joint 1.
Denavit hartenberg notation for common robots peter corke march 2014 1 introduction denavit hartenberg parameters are one of the most confusing topics for those new to the study of robotic arms. The notation currently in use,introduced by denavit and hartenberg,does not satisfy all of these criteria. Three dimensional manipulators and denavit hartenberg parameters. Pdf denavithartenberg parameterization of euler angles. Hartenberg first proposed the use of homogeneous transforms to represent the articulations of a mechanism denavit hartenberg dh notation assign a frame to each link z aligns with axis of rotation or along a prismatic joint x points from one z axis to the next. Denavit hartenberg parameters are one of the most confusing topics for those new to the study of robotic arms. Now suppose ai is the homogeneous transformation matrix that expresses the position. Pdf a comparative study of the kinematics of robots. For complete curriculum and to get the parts kit used in this class, go to. Drilling robot can not only greatly reduce the intensity of manual. The denavit hartenberg convention a hinge and allows a relative rotation about a single axis, and a prismatic joint permits. The mathematics of forward kinematics alan zucconi. Pdf identification of denavithartenberg parameters of an.
Description download denavit hartenberg convention. Forward kinematics refers to the use of the kinematic equations of a robot to compute the position of the endeffector from specified values for the joint parameters the kinematics equations of the robot are used in robotics, computer games, and animation. Finally, a bonus is that the book mls94 is completely free to download under an agreement with the publisher crc press. So, for the 2 link robot, it can be described simply by a table like this. In part 1 and part 2 of this series, we talked about why inverse kinematics could be useful, and did some background on coordinate transformations and homogeneous matrices. Industrieroboter vorwartskoordinatentransformation. But the drawback with such a technique is that it is not amenable to automation. Identification of denavithartenberg parameters of an.
Introduction to robotics illinois institute of technology. Denavit hartenberg method is the most used instrument of robots modeling. A key aspect of denavit hartenberg notation is that each joint in the robot is described simply by 4 parameters. Denavit hartenberg convention free download as powerpoint presentation. Hartenberg presented the first minimal representation for a line which is now widely used. You can have additional offsets in rotational or prismatic joints by having theta or. Program does some basic calculations, such as pi2 becomes 1. In section 2, some theory bases are described like.
Originally i had written it as additional studying material for the automatic control lecture german language. Media in category denavit hartenberg transformation the following 12 files are in this category, out of 12 total. Denavit hartenberg representation of a joint, and this is the objective of the remainder of the denavit hartenberg parameters are shown in table. The four parameters of classic dh convention are shown in red text, which are. Denavithartenberg parameterization of euler angles.
Apr 01, 2019 denavit hartenberg notation robot academy. Applying coordinate fixed denavithartenberg method to. Apr 06, 2019 denavit hartenberg convention pdf forward kinematics. View denavit hartenberg research papers on academia. Denavithartenberg transformation wikimedia commons. The paper presents a modified denavit hartenberg coordinate system resulted from joint application of graph theory and the denavit hartenberg coordinate system, which was developed to describe the kinematics of robot actuators with a linear open kinematic chain. Denavithartenberg convention number the joints from 1 to n starting with the base and ending with the endeffector.
In the appendix we also present the denavit hartenberg dh represen. Pdf kinematic identification of a serial robot has been an active field of research as the need for improving the. Diese wahlfreiheit sollte so genutzt werden, dass moglichst viele dhparameter gleich null werden. The denavithartenberg convention a hinge and allows a relative rotation about a single axis, and a prismatic joint permits. Pdf denavithartenberg coordinate system for robots with. Semantic scholar extracted view of a kinematic notation for lowerpair mechanisms based on matrices. A commonly used convention for selecting frames of reference in robotic applications is the denavit hartenb erg, or dh conv ntion. The denavit hartenberg convention 1 why do denavit hartenberg. The forward kinematics problem is concerned with the relationship between the individual joints of the robot manipulator and the position and orientation of the tool or ende.
Inverse kinematics solution for a 3dof robotic structure using denavithartenberg convention conference paper pdf available may 2014 with 2,123 reads how we measure reads. Denavit and hartenberg dh parameters excerpt from chapter 5 of the book introduction to robotics by s. Denavit hartenberg convention cartesian coordinate. The denavithartenberg dh method is commonly applied in. Denavit hartenberg miniquiz why do we need to use the dh method.
325 1361 579 1362 481 131 41 1316 1249 548 497 1583 1013 751 115 963 641 1229 1471 1266 1289 546 1272 457 1239 1226 943 1280 505 158 1039 1113